to W7KF Howdy! My name is Doug and I've been an amateur radio operator since 1965 and involved in technology pretty much my entire life. I started out as a broadcast DJ in the early 1970's, quickly progressing to being a broadcast engineer working at various stations in the northwest and finally ending up as Chief Engineer of KING AM/FM in Seattle in the 1980s. Seeking to fulfill a lifelong dream, I then became a Merchant Marine Radio Officer (ARA) and sailed all over the world on ships like the MV Green Wave and SS Tampa Bay. I worked as an R/O throughout Operations Desert Shield and Desert Storm, sailing both the SS Comet and the SS Cornhusker State in the Persian Gulf. In the 1990's I went into software engineering, working in C/C++ for a wide variety of software companies in and around the Redmond, Washington area. Recently, I moved back to my home state, Montana.
